OpusClip - Pros & Cons
Pros
- ✓ClipAnything AI analyzes hours of footage in minutes and produces dozens of publish-ready short clips with animated captions, saving editors 10+ hours per long video
- ✓Proprietary virality score (0-100) helps creators prioritize clips most likely to perform, which is unique among the short-form video tools in our directory
- ✓Free tier allows up to 60 minutes of upload per month, making it one of the most generous entry points compared to competitors like Submagic or Vizard
- ✓Active speaker tracking automatically reframes horizontal footage into vertical 9:16 format, keeping faces centered even during multi-person podcasts
- ✓Built-in scheduler publishes directly to TikTok, YouTube Shorts, Instagram Reels, LinkedIn, and X without needing a separate tool like Buffer or Hootsuite
- ✓Supports 20+ languages for auto-captions and translation, with AI-powered dubbing available on higher tiers
Cons
- ✗Virality scores are probabilistic predictions rather than guarantees — clips with high scores sometimes underperform on actual platforms
- ✗Free tier watermarks all exports and caps processing at 60 minutes monthly, which is quickly exhausted by frequent podcasters
- ✗AI-selected clip moments sometimes miss contextual nuance, requiring manual timestamp adjustments for niche or technical content
- ✗Not available in certain countries including China, Taiwan, and Hong Kong due to regional access restrictions
- ✗Advanced editing (custom transitions, complex overlays, multi-track audio) still requires a traditional NLE like Premiere Pro or CapCut
AdCreative.ai - Pros & Cons
Pros
- ✓Generates large batches of platform-ready ad creatives in the correct sizes and aspect ratios for Meta, Google, LinkedIn, TikTok, and display, removing manual resizing work
- ✓Built-in conversion prediction score gives a data-driven signal for which creatives to test first, helping teams allocate ad spend more efficiently
- ✓Creative Insights connects to live ad accounts to identify top-performing creatives and inform new generations based on real ROAS data
- ✓Brand kit system (logo, fonts, colors, product images) keeps generated creatives consistently on-brand across high-volume output
- ✓Direct integrations with Meta Ads Manager, Google Ads, Zapier, Shopify, and HubSpot let creatives flow into campaigns without manual export-import steps
- ✓Agency-friendly features like multi-brand workspaces, team seats, and white-label options make it practical for managing many clients in parallel
Cons
- ✗Pricing scales quickly with credits, seats, and brand slots, making it expensive for small businesses or solo marketers with limited budgets
- ✗Generated creatives follow recognizable performance-ad templates and can look formulaic without careful brand customization and prompt refinement
- ✗The performance-prediction accuracy claim is self-reported by AdCreative.ai and has not been independently verified by third-party researchers
- ✗Customization inside generated designs is limited compared to full design tools like Canva or Figma, restricting pixel-level creative control
- ✗Output quality on AI-generated product photography and video is improving but may still require manual touch-ups for premium or luxury brand standards
